1. Byron Stripling Quartet featuring Bobby Page (Nov. 22, 7:30 and 9:30 p.m.)
Wexner Center for the Arts, 1871 N. High St.
Byron Stripling, jazz trumpeter and artistic director of the Columbus Jazz Orchestra, joins with organist Bobby Floyd, guitarist Dan Faehnle and drummer Jeff Hamilton to present two performances of soulful jazz. http://www.wexarts.org
2. Richard Aschenbrand: Alphabet Alliteration (Nov. 22 – Jan. 10)
Room, Canzani Center Gallery, 60 Cleveland Ave.
Graphic and package designer Richard Aschenbrand, a 45-year Columbus College of Art and Design professor who retired in 2012, presents an alphabetic compendium of alliterative wordplay and distinctive typography. http://www.ccad.edu
3. Merry & Bright (Nov. 23 – Jan. 5)
Franklin Park Conservatory, 1777 E. Broad St.
A new addition to this year’s holiday light display is Merry Christmas, Charlie Brown, a collection of Peanuts cartoons and items exploring the history of the A Charlie Brown Christmas animated cartoon. http://www.fpconservatory.org

5. CAPA presents A Christmas Carol (Nov. 29 – Dec. 1)
Ohio Theatre, 39 E. State St.
The Nebraska Theatre Caravan once again returns to Columbus for its annual production of A Christmas Carol. Columbus native Brent Burington will play Ebenezer Scrooge. http://www.capa.com
